In *** company came about because of a bet I made with one of my closest friends, Joe and I had gone to see some horrible piece of *** trash at an off Broadway theater on the west side. I am angry when I see bad work. So I told Joe, I bet I can write a hit musical review about *** life. In three weeks, Joe said, if you can write it, I'll produce it. It was about my experiences about *** life in New York City in the late fifties and early sixties when I came out was about what I thought was funny or touching or beautiful in *** company was my first attempt at writing lyrics as well as music for a theatrical work. Actually, I had started writing my own lyrics in 1966. How that came about is an interesting story in itself. I had just moved into a remarkable rent controlled penthouse on 78 in Amsterdam Avenue in New York City. It was the first week in December and I was up on a ladder painting the ceiling in my living room because I had just moved in my stereo, wasn't set up yet. So I had the radio on the Christmas Carol. The Partridge in the pear tree started playing. I've always disliked that Carol. So I climbed down the ladder to change the station having done. So I resumed painting when they started playing it on the different station in my haste to get down the ladder to change stations again. I slipped and twisted my ankle in anger and in pain, I screamed up. What the **** did she do with the ******* gifts? Eureka. I grabbed a pencil in 15 minutes. I wrote the lyric to the 12 days after Christmas.
